Is Old Navy Open on Labor Day 2026?

Yes, Old Navy is expected to be open on Labor Day 2026. As a general rule, most Old Navy locations remain open during major retail holidays like Labor Day, offering regular or slightly adjusted store hours. This aligns with their long-standing policy of operating on federal holidays that are not traditionally observed as full closures, such as Memorial Day, Independence Day, and Labor Day. Customers searching for information about Old Navy Labor Day 2026 store hours should know that while the majority of stores will be accessible, individual operating times may vary by location due to regional regulations, mall policies, or franchise management decisions. Therefore, confirming your nearest store’s schedule in advance is strongly recommended for accurate shopping planning.

Why Store Hours May Vary on Labor Day

Even though Old Navy generally opens on Labor Day, not every store follows identical hours. Some locations might open later, close earlier, or adjust staffing levels depending on expected foot traffic. For example, an Old Navy inside a large urban shopping mall may follow the mall’s consolidated holiday schedule, which could differ from a standalone outlet in a suburban strip center. Additionally, states or municipalities sometimes impose restrictions on retail operations during certain holidays, although this rarely affects Labor Day. Another influencing factor is whether the store is company-operated or managed under a different ownership model (though Old Navy does not franchise domestically). These nuances mean that while the national trend points toward openness, local exceptions can occur.

Labor Day-Specific Considerations for 2026

Labor Day in 2026 falls on Monday, September 7. Historically, this date has been treated as a peak retail day by Old Navy, coinciding with the final phase of back-to-school shopping. Parents and caregivers use the long weekend to purchase clothing, shoes, and accessories for children returning to school, making it one of the brand’s highest-volume periods. In response, Old Navy frequently runs promotional campaigns labeled “Labor Day Sale” or “End-of-Summer Blowout,” featuring discounts up to 50% off select items.

Additionally, the weekend leading up to Labor Day—Saturday, September 5, and Sunday, September 6—is likely to see extended hours, especially at high-traffic locations. Sunday operations depend on local ordinances; some states (like Massachusetts) limit large retailers from opening on Sundays unless they meet specific criteria, though many Old Navy stores in regulated areas still operate under permitted exceptions.

It's also common for Old Navy to offer early access to sales via its app or email subscribers starting Friday, September 4—the unofficial start of the holiday weekend. This digital-first strategy allows the brand to manage in-store congestion while maximizing revenue across channels.
